Output 69c526176841404ade9685e2be9ceb9ebfcb4d4ceea302ce118500b204f83a71:1

value
3840778169
script pubkey
OP_0 OP_PUSHBYTES_20 4343c4cc73322e800ab1532faa072ce43eea93e2
address
tb1qgdpufnrnxghgqz432vh65pevuslw4ylzm79rr7
transaction
69c526176841404ade9685e2be9ceb9ebfcb4d4ceea302ce118500b204f83a71